One difficulty is that if a user has cached data > then we are either prevented from de-allocating any of their executors, or we > are forced to drop their cached data, which can lead to a bad user experience. > We propose adding a feature to preserve cached data by copying it to other > executors before de-allocation. This behavior would be enabled by a simple > spark config. Now when an executor reaches its configured idle timeout, > instead of just killing it on the spot, we will stop sending it new tasks, > replicate all of its rdd blocks onto other executors, and then kill it. If > there is an issue while we replicate the data, like an error, it takes too > long, or there isn't enough space, then we will fall back to the original > behavior and drop the data and kill the executor. > This feature should allow anyone with notebook users to use their cluster > resources more efficiently.
